iT邦幫忙

技術文章

RSS

安裝ViSkill

DEX的作者有出新的一篇ViSkill git clone --recursive https://github.com/med-air/ViSkill.git...

二、三天學一點點 C:來! 陣列與字串(2)

🧠 C 陣列與字串 在 C 語言中,當我們需要儲存一系列相同型態的資料時,陣列 (Array) 就成為一個不可或缺的工具。而字串 (String) 在 C 語言...

Cyber security -6 Module3-4 create & use documentation

文件化的好處: 功能 定義 舉例/用途 透明性 transparency 記錄事件並確保信息可存取,確保符合法規及內部流程 作為保險理賠、法規調查...

Cyber security -6 Module3-3 Indicators of compromise (IoCs) & Pain Pyramid

Indicators of compromise / IoC 用於事後分析,幫助理解「誰」和「什麼」發生了攻擊。尋找攻擊後的證據和線索,IoC 是指出可能安全...

Cyber security -6 Module3-2 CI/CD

Ongoing Monitoring of CI/CD 持續監控 CI/CD:自動發現威脅 CI/CD (Continuous Integration/Cont...

套裝軟體專案的 Git 分支管理實務分享

在多人協作的 Git 專案中,如何設計清晰的分支管理流程,往往直接影響到開發效率與產品穩定性。這篇文章分享我們公司在實務上採用的「四分支策略」,搭配出貨與雲端部...

API文件完成,程式也馬上產出的實驗比較- Gemini vs. Gork vs. Anthropic Claude

以往要開發程式,多少會寫一些工具來幫忙自己開發更快更準確,如偵測 DB table 欄位資訊再透過動態類別與微軟的System.Reflection 組件來幫...

Day4 - [再不學python我要被世界淘汰了]Numbers/Casting/Strings

Day1~Day3在我的方格子 : https://vocus.cc/user/6581c332fd897800011ce225 Numbers Random...

二、三天學一點點 Rust:來! Structs 與self、mut self、&self、&mut self(30)

🦀 在結構體上定義方法 在 Rust 中,結構體 (Struct) 讓我們可以將相關數據組織在一起。但光有數據還不夠,我們通常還希望能夠對這些數據執行操作。這時...

用 JavaScript 打造 Brat Generator 改良版網站

前一陣子看到了一個叫做Brat Text Generator的工具。這個工具讓使用者可以創造出像 Charli XCX 的《BRAT》專輯那種模糊字體搭配綠色背...

Cyber security -6 Module3 incident detection and verification

the detection and analysis phase of the lifecycle 生命週期中的偵測與分析階段 檢測與分析階段 (Detecti...

Cyber security -6 Module2-3 Packet inspection

Packet captures with tcpdump Tcpdump 是一個受歡迎的網路分析工具,預設安裝在許多 Linux 發行版上,也可以安裝在大部分...

Cyber security -6 Module2-2 Investigate packet details

特徵 IPv4 IPv6 Version IPv4 IPv6 IHL 32位元(約43億個地址) 128位元(幾乎無限的地址) 標頭字段數...

SaaS 系統設計指南:彈性擴展、成本優化與部署實務

本文探討 SaaS 系統在架構設計與部署過程中,如何兼顧 擴展彈性 與 成本控制,並提供在 Azure 雲端平台的實務觀察與建議。內容涵蓋應用與資料層分工、部...

徹底理解神經網路的核心 -- 梯度下降法 (4)

上一篇自行開發梯度下降法找到最佳解,這次我們使用TensorFlow低階API進行自動微分(Automatic Differentiation),並實作多元線性...

「與AI探索天文」如何用Gemini的深入研究功能,設計一個能認識韋伯太空望遠鏡最新研究成果的遊戲?

我在前兩篇文章分享了ChatGPT和Grok的深入研究功能,這篇文章則接續分享如何用Gemini的深入研究功能,設計一個《龍與地下城》風格的科學教育遊戲,讓玩...

Cyber security -6 Module2-1 Capture and view network traffic

Learn more about packet captures three main aspects of network analysis: packet...

基於企業系統架構的 .NET 開發框架

延續上一篇 企業系統的 N-Tier 架構設計,本篇介紹如何依此理念,嘗試使用 AI Coding(GitHub Copilot)實作一套模組化的 .NET...

徹底理解神經網路的核心 -- 梯度下降法 (3)

前兩篇梯度下降法的求解都隱藏在一行程式碼 model.fit 中,這次使用自行開發實作梯度下降法,以瞭解內部求解的邏輯。 梯度下降法的作法 梯度下降法是利用正向...

MIS 自動化工具-請教各路大神

各路大神好近期公司推行許多自動化的需求故此學長寫了這樣的程式但有些小BUG加上想要自己嘗試調整及學習程式碼怎麼撰寫之前自己有嘗試用Powershell寫,但一些...

SQL SERVER 的 REPLICATION 搭配 PARTITION TABLE 執行 ALTER TABLE SWITCH 時的錯誤

如題探討以下重點 : Q1 : 交易式複寫中 , 發行集內的Table若是Partition Table , 可以使用ALTER TABLE SWITCH語句將...

企業系統的 N-Tier 架構設計

在企業內部使用的 ERP/CRM/HRM 系統開發中,採用 N-Tier 多層式架構 是常見且有效的方法,可達到清楚的職責分離、良好的模組化與系統延展性。本文介...

一個軟體架構師的實戰開發筆記

嗨,我是一個寫 ERP 系統架構寫了超過 20 年的軟體架構師。 這個部落格,我打算用來記錄一些實務開發上的心得、踩過的坑、解過的奇葩問題 —— 也就是那些你在...

Cyber security -6 Module2 Network monitoring and analysis

network traffic flows packet sniffers packet analysis 網路流量(Network Traffic)...

Cyber security -6 Module1-4 Alert and event management with SIEM and SOAR tools

使用 SIEM 和 SOAR 工具進行警報與事件管理Alert and event management with SIEM and SOAR tools...

Cyber security -6 Module1-3 Incident response tools

Incident response tools security analyst 安全分析師的角色 位於事件檢測的前線,負責主動發現威脅。 使用過去累積的...

Cyber security -6 Module1-2 Roles in response

NIST: National Institute of Standards and Technology Incident Response Lifecycl...

kintone 外掛開發 ⑤ 簡單實作範例 part 3 - 透過 kintone plugin API 保存/取得外掛設定資料

在上一篇文章 kintone 外掛開發 ④ 簡單實作範例 part 2 - 製作外掛設定畫面 中,我們已經完成了外掛設定畫面的實作,讓使用者可以透過直覺的 U...

徹底理解神經網路的核心 -- 梯度下降法 (2)

上一篇介紹神經網路的基本概念,這次透過簡單的範例理解梯度下降法的運作。 最簡單的神經網路 範例. 以神經網路建構攝氏與華氏溫度轉換的模型,我們收集7筆資料如下:...

Cyber security -6 Module1 Sound the Alarm: Detection and Response

響應警報:偵測與應對 Sound the Alarm: Detection and Response the incident response lifec...